Technological Advancements in Ozone Therapy Devices- These advancements encompass a range of improvements in ozone generation, delivery systems, safety features, and treatment modalities, enhancing the efficacy, reliability, and safety of ozone therapy in dermatological applications. One key area of technological advancement is in ozone generation technologies. Modern ozone therapy devices utilize state-of-the-art ozone generators capable of producing highly concentrated and pure ozone gas. These generators employ advanced mechanisms such as corona discharge, ultraviolet light, or electrolysis to efficiently convert medical-grade oxygen into ozone. The precise control over ozone concentration and purity ensures optimal therapeutic outcomes while minimizing the risk of adverse effects, enhancing the safety and effectiveness of ozone therapy in dermatology. Furthermore, technological innovations have led to the development of advanced ozone delivery systems tailored to dermatological applications. These delivery systems encompass a variety of devices, including ozonated oils, ozonated water, ozone saunas, and ozonated gas bags, among others. Each delivery method offers unique advantages and applications in dermatological care, allowing healthcare providers to customize treatment protocols based on patient needs and preferences. For example, ozonated oils are commonly used for topical applications in wound healing and skin rejuvenation, while ozone saunas provide systemic detoxification and immune support.
Moreover, technological advancements have facilitated the integration of safety features and monitoring capabilities into ozone therapy devices. Modern ozone generators are equipped with built-in sensors, alarms, and automatic shut-off mechanisms to ensure safe operation and prevent ozone exposure beyond prescribed limits. Additionally, advanced monitoring systems enable real-time monitoring of ozone concentration levels, patient vital signs, and treatment parameters, enhancing safety and precision in ozone therapy delivery.

Limited Clinical Evidence- While ozone therapy has shown promise in treating various dermatological conditions, including infections, wounds, and inflammatory disorders, the lack of robust clinical evidence hinders widespread adoption and acceptance within the medical community. Clinical evidence, such as well-designed randomized controlled trials (RCTs) and systematic reviews, is essential to demonstrate the safety, efficacy, and optimal use of ozone therapy in dermatology. One of the primary challenges is the scarcity of large-scale clinical studies specifically focused on ozone therapy's dermatological applications. Many existing studies are small-scale, single-center trials with limited sample sizes and methodological limitations, making it challenging to draw definitive conclusions about ozone therapy's effectiveness. This limited evidence base contributes to uncertainty among healthcare providers regarding the appropriate indications, dosing regimens, and treatment protocols for ozone therapy in dermatology. Furthermore, the quality of available evidence varies widely, with conflicting results and interpretations across studies. The lack of standardized outcome measures and reporting criteria further complicates data interpretation and comparison, hindering efforts to establish consensus guidelines or best practices for ozone therapy in dermatological care.
Moreover, regulatory agencies and professional organizations may be hesitant to endorse or approve ozone therapy for dermatological indications without sufficient clinical evidence to support its safety and efficacy. This reluctance can create barriers to market entry for ozone therapy devices and treatments, as manufacturers may face challenges obtaining regulatory clearance or reimbursement approval without robust clinical data to support their claims. Additionally, the limited clinical evidence surrounding ozone therapy in dermatology may contribute to skepticism or reluctance among healthcare providers and patients. Without clear evidence demonstrating its benefits and safety profile, healthcare providers may be hesitant to recommend or administer ozone therapy, while patients may be wary of pursuing this treatment option.

Rising Prevalence of Dermatological Disorders- Dermatological disorders encompass a wide range of conditions, including but not limited to, skin infections, eczema, psoriasis, acne, and wounds. These disorders affect millions of individuals worldwide, contributing to a substantial burden on healthcare systems and impairing patients' quality of life. As the incidence of dermatological disorders continues to increase due to factors such as changing lifestyles, environmental pollution, aging populations, and genetic predispositions, there is a growing demand for effective and safe treatment modalities.
Ozone therapy offers a promising solution for addressing dermatological disorders due to its antimicrobial, anti-inflammatory, and wound-healing properties. Ozone, a highly reactive form of oxygen, has demonstrated efficacy in combating various pathogens, including bacteria, viruses, and fungi, making it suitable for treating skin infections and wounds. Additionally, ozone therapy exhibits anti-inflammatory effects, which can help alleviate symptoms associated with inflammatory skin conditions such as eczema and psoriasis. Furthermore, ozone therapy stimulates tissue regeneration and enhances oxygen delivery to the skin, promoting wound healing and tissue repair.
